Idioma: inglés. Asignatura: English as a Second Language (ESL) Curso/nivel: Beginners. Edad: 10-15. WebFirst, students complete ten personal information statements on the worksheet. Five of the statements must be true and five must be false. Students indicate which statement is which by putting a tick for true or a cross for false. In groups of four, students then take it in turns to read their ten statements to the group. cooking frozen lobster tails in boiling water
